5.5 ASSEMBLY OF PART
i. COMPRESSER
The compressor mounting plate would check for alignment with a spirit level. The compressor was placed on it mountain pads, bolts and nut were used to hold it firmly against the base. Also rubber brushing is used for the mounting to dump any forms of vibration during operation.
ii. CONDENSER
After fixing a compressor, the condenser was bolted to he back of the cabinet using a screen bolt. The discharge hose of the compressor was then joined to the inlet hose of the condenser.
iii. EXPANSION VALVE
The outlet of the condenser was joined to the inlet of the expansion valve by oxy-acetylene gas welded machine.

5.6 LUBRICANTS IN REFRIGERATION SYSTEM
In refrigeration system, oil must perform certain function other than minimizing friction, such as seating the gas between suction and discharge ports, action as a coolant to transfer heat from the crank case to the noise generating by the moving part.
It should not contain any suspended matter, wax or moisture which might chock the expansion device, therefore, oil with lowest viscosity which the refrigerant must be used.
The prescribed oil for reciprocating compressor used with R-12 are
280-300 S S U.
